Output 4af599105b32c2899f961de9ffd27d4a361f4778138c339ca4f21dc2965ee9ae:18

value
2963691520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88966346b556eed6b451bb8c2ff88260dd57c6d8 OP_EQUALVERIFY OP_CHECKSIG
address
1DTD4DYehEs7p57Ps1HGPHQiTTupU4x6Yu
transaction
4af599105b32c2899f961de9ffd27d4a361f4778138c339ca4f21dc2965ee9ae
spent
true